My Lords, the BBC is not solely responsible for the cuts that it is now having to make. This was a budget cut imposed on it by the then Chancellor in a crude attempt to evade the Government’s statutory responsibility for welfare policy. One of the proposals that was rejected by the Government during the passage of what became the Digital Economy Act was for an independent assessment to be made of the BBC’s funding needs in order to deliver its charter responsibilities. Will the Government look at this fair and equitable policy during the next licence fee round?

Baroness Barran Portrait Baroness Barran
- Hansard - - - Excerpts

The noble Lord is critical of the last settlement, but I would remind him that the BBC itself regarded it as a good deal.
